“Cradle” should be the source of green thinking : Attitudes to the environment are changing amid evidence that firms will reap benefits
Purpose – This paper aims to review the latest management developments across the globe and pinpoint practical implications from cutting‐edge research and case studies. Design/methodology/approach – This briefing is prepared by an independent writer who adds their own impartial comments and places the articles in context. Findings – The saying “If not now when,” first attributed to a Jewish scholar and used as a title by the Italian writer Primo Levi, might well be applied to the business world and its need for greener practices. Practical implications – The paper provides strategic insights and practical thinking that have influenced some of the world's leading organizations. Originality/value – The briefing saves busy executives and researchers hours of reading time by selecting only the very best, most pertinent information and presenting it in a condensed and easy‐to digest format.
